NVR options

by Mark Rowe

Wavestore, the British developer of Video Management Software (VMS), has unveiled its new WR-Series Network Video Recorders (NVRs) with optional next business day or four-hour on-site response services provided by Dell.

The WR-Series gives the latest version of Wavestoreโ€™s VMS for installations that require up to 254 IP cameras per server. Available in 1U and 2U rack mountable options, these NVRs come pre-installed with Version 6 embedded onto their Linux operating system.

Julian Inman, Head of Product Management for Wavestore says: โ€œWavestoreโ€™s truly independent open platform VMS is already among the easiest to use in the industry. With the addition of the WR-Series to the range, our Partners can take advantage of next day or, in metropolitan areas, four-hour response times to carry out activities such as replacing in-warranty hard drives for enhanced simplicity and peace of mind.”

Available in three versions, the WR-Series caters for mid to enterprise level applications. WR14-Series NVRs can accommodate up to four 3.5-inch hard drives in a 1U chassis to provide up to 32TB of storage and, the makers say, users can typically expect 31 days continuous real-time recording from 54 Full HD cameras.
WR28-Series NVRs are supplied with RAID and dual redundant power-supply as standard for fault-tolerance. They can take up to seven 3.5-inch hot swappable hard drives to provide up to 56TB of storage and users can typically expect 31 days continuous real-time recording from 80 Full HD cameras.

And WR216-Series NVRs can accommodate four internal and up to 12 3.5-inch hot swappable hard drives in a 2U chassis to provide a capacity of up to 128TB of storage. WR216-Series NVRs also come with RAID and dual redundant power-supply as standard for fault-tolerance. Users can typically expect 31 days continuous real-time recording from more than 200 Full HD cameras.

All these NVRs come with a full three-year return to base hardware warranty as standard, and the option to upgrade to a five-year warranty.

Available from Wavestoreโ€™s authorised distributors and integration/reseller partners, the new servers come with the option to upgrade or expand channels at any time, without having to reinstall the VMS software.
